Abstract:
Analogies and analogical reasoning are central topics at the intersection of various disciplines such as computer science (in particular AI), legal reasoning, cognitive science, psychology, and linguistics. This talk focuses on the model of analogical proportions understood as quaternary relations of the form a:b::c:d, read as “a is to b as c is to d.” After presenting recent general results on analogical proportions, the talk discusses their application to concrete instances in two subareas of AI: (1) mechanism design for fair resource allocation and (2) geometry-based knowledge graph embeddings.
